How to fill out medications in pregnancy and:

01
Consult your healthcare provider: Before taking any medications during pregnancy, it is crucial to consult your healthcare provider. They will provide you with the necessary guidance and evaluate the potential risks and benefits of each medication.
02
Keep an updated medication list: It is essential to keep track of all the medications you are taking during pregnancy. Create a comprehensive list that includes the name of the medication, dosage, frequency, and start date. This list will help you and your healthcare provider monitor your medication usage.
03
Follow the prescribed dosage: Always adhere to the prescribed dosage for any medication during pregnancy. Do not take more or less than what is recommended by your healthcare provider. Following the prescribed dosage will help ensure the medication's effectiveness and reduce the risk of adverse effects.
04
Understand the risks and benefits: Educate yourself about the potential risks and benefits of each medication you are taking during pregnancy. Your healthcare provider will explain the potential effects on both you and your baby. This knowledge will help you make informed decisions about your medication usage.
05
Avoid unnecessary medications: During pregnancy, it is best to avoid unnecessary medications whenever possible. Only take medications that are essential for your health and well-being, as some medications can pose risks to the developing fetus.

Who needs medications in pregnancy and:

01
Women with pre-existing medical conditions: Pregnant women with pre-existing medical conditions such as hypertension, diabetes, asthma, or autoimmune disorders may require medications to manage their health condition during pregnancy. It is vital for these women to work closely with their healthcare provider to ensure they are taking the appropriate medications.
02
Women experiencing pregnancy-related complications: Some women may develop pregnancy-related complications, such as gestational diabetes, preeclampsia, or placenta previa. In such cases, medications may be necessary to manage these conditions and safeguard the health of both the mother and the baby.
03
Women with specific symptoms or infections: Occasionally, pregnant women may experience symptoms or develop infections that require medication for relief or treatment. It is essential to consult with a healthcare provider to identify the safest and most effective medications for managing these issues while considering the potential impact on the developing baby.
Remember, every pregnancy is unique, and medication needs may vary. Always consult with your healthcare provider to determine an individualized medication plan that prioritizes both the mother's and the baby's health.
